Runbook: Agent Clock Skew (Hallett CI)

Hallett build agents occasionally drift several seconds apart, causing cache invalidation and flaky timestamp assertions in the Ostrey suite. Maintainers should enable the chrony sidecar and set BUILD_TIME_EPSILON=5 in the fleet env file. Alerts fire when skew exceeds ten seconds. The skew reporter authenticates to the Ostrey metrics endpoint, and its credential belongs on the next line of that env file.

env line for yahaf-kageg: VAULT_KEY5=978f5

## Build Provenance: Snapshot Tests

The Lintbarrow UI kit regenerates component snapshots on every tagged build. Snapshots are hashed and recorded in the provenance manifest; any mismatch fails the pipeline before publish. Do not hand-edit snapshot files — rerun `snapgen` and commit the output. Provenance entries map each snapshot set to the exact compiler and theme bundle used. When auditing a release, verify the manifest against the token below.

session token of kahag-bawip = htk6_729d08

Subject: CSV Import Wizard — staging access

Hi team,

The Marrowfield import wizard is live on staging. Column mapping is auto-detected; overrides go in the manifest header. Max file size 50MB, UTF-8 only. Malformed rows land in the rejects report, not silently dropped. Run your sample files this week and flag mismatches. Authenticate staging calls with the bearer token below.

login token, yajeg-fawif: eyJhbGciOiJIUzI1NiIsInR5cCI6IkpXVCJ9.eyJzdWIiOiIEdPQYnZXaZIn0.HSRTnYZBx0Qc

Action item (owner: release manager): the Threnholm validator plugin system loaded an unsigned third-party validator during the 4.2 rollout, causing the bad-schema incident. Before the next cut, require signature checks on all plugin bundles, freeze the plugin registry during release week, and add a smoke test that exercises each registered validator against the canonical fixtures. Verification steps must be checked off before tagging. The signing procedure and checklist are documented on the internal release page.

runbook for tagug-hafog: https://jira.lumiclabs.internal/projects/pages/pages/9773c0d8